As rooftop solar installations continue to gain popularity, the demand for efficient and non-invasive mounting solutions has increased significantly. One of the most effective options available today is a solar ballast structure, a system specifically designed to support solar panels without penetrating the roof surface.

A solar ballast structure uses weighted foundations instead of drilling or anchoring into the rooftop. This approach helps preserve the integrity of the roof while providing a stable platform for solar modules. For commercial and industrial buildings, where roof protection is a major concern, ballast systems offer a practical and reliable solution.

One of the biggest advantages of ballast structures is their ease of installation. Since there is no need for extensive roof modifications, installation can be completed more quickly compared to conventional mounting methods. This reduces labor costs and minimizes disruptions to ongoing business operations.

Durability is another important benefit. High-quality ballast structures are engineered to withstand strong winds, heavy rainfall, and varying weather conditions. Manufactured using corrosion-resistant materials, these systems provide long-term reliability and structural stability.

Energy efficiency is closely linked to proper panel orientation. A well-designed ballast structure ensures solar modules remain positioned at the ideal angle for maximum sunlight exposure. This helps improve electricity generation and overall system performance.

Businesses increasingly prefer ballast-mounted systems because they offer flexibility. If future roof maintenance or system expansion is required, ballast structures can often be adjusted or relocated more easily than permanently fixed systems.

Government initiatives promoting renewable energy have accelerated rooftop solar adoption across India. As more organizations invest in solar technology, demand for efficient mounting solutions continues to grow.

Professional engineering remains essential when designing ballast systems. Proper weight distribution, wind load analysis, and structural assessment help ensure safe and reliable operation.

Maintenance requirements are generally low, making ballast systems a cost-effective long-term investment. Periodic inspections and routine cleaning help maintain optimal performance.

As rooftop solar continues expanding across commercial and industrial sectors, a solar ballast structure offers an efficient, durable, and roof-friendly solution that supports sustainable energy generation while protecting valuable infrastructure.
